A triangle has three sides: a, b, and c. Side a = 72 feet, and side b = 154 feet, and side c = 170 feet. True or false: this tri

angle is a right triangle.
Plz explain how you got your answer, so I can better understand how to solve the problem the next time I get one.

Answer:

True

Step-by-step explanation:

If the triangle was a right angled triangle then we can prove it using the Pythagoras theorem: c² = a² + b²

c is the largest side and a and b are the two smaller sides of the triangle.

So if this is true then √72² + 154² should be 170:

170² = 72² + 154²

28900 = 5184 + 23716

28900 = 28900

So we have proved using Pythagoras theorem that the triangle is a right angled triangle.
